11 hit rating on a rogue means you're hit capped for abilities, that includes sap. Night elf racial gives 2% chance to be missed though, meaning your sap can miss if you don't stack more hit.

If you had 11 hit rating and you were fighting humans of the same level as you then i see no reason why you should be seeing yellow misses. The only explanations that i can think of is that possibly you were misstaken and were not hit capped at the time or that you accidentally read a white miss as a yellow miss, and the lack of sap was due to fast trinketing or you white hitting them.
